7.5.2
Ramp-function generator
The ramp-function generator in the setpoint channel limits the speed of changes to the
speed setpoint. The ramp-function generator does the following:
● The soft acceleration and braking of the motor reduces the stress on the mechanical
system of the driven machine.
● Acceleration and braking distance of the driven machine (e.g. a conveyor belt) are
independent of the motor load.
Ramp-up/down time
The ramp-up and ramp-down times of the ramp-function generator can be set independently
of each other. The times that you select depend purely on the application in question and
can range from just a few 100 ms (e.g. for belt conveyor drives) to several minutes (e.g. for
centrifuges).
When the motor is switched on/off via ON/OFF1, the motor also accelerates/decelerates in
accordance with the times set in the ramp-function generator.
Table 7- 12 Parameters for ramp-up time and ramp-down time
Parameter
Description
P1120
Ramp-up time
Duration of acceleration (in seconds)
from zero speed to the maximum
speed P1082
P1121
Ramp-down time
Duration of deceleration in seconds
from the maximum speed P1082 to
standstill
